2017-08-20 17:11:38 | pauls writes:

Description from above auction:
Sale: M1030
Location: Grimaldi Forum, Monaco
Date: 2 Jul 2017 14:00
Lot 133
1963 Jaguar Type E 3,8L Roadster
French title
Chassis n° 879161
Engine n° RA1401-8

- High quality restoration, original engine block
- Hardly driven since being restored
- The original model

This elegant Type E Series 1 roadster was bought by an Italian mechanic who specialised in preparing rally cars. During the 2000s, he set about restoring this car for his own use and, taking his time over it, he achieved a wonderful result. The doors are well aligned, the paintwork is of a high standard and overall the car has a lovely appearance that respects the original configuration and is not over-restored. The interior also displays the same high standards, with dark blue upholstery and carpets and a machine-turned aluminium dashboard. The dark blue hood sits on a painted frame and since being restored the car has covered just 5 745 km (the odometer is graduated in km). The car came to France in 2013 and has hardly been driven since then. The oil pressure gauge has recently been replaced. The cylinder head was replaced during the restoration but this E-Type roadster retains the original engine block, and is lovely to drive.

Of Italian origin, this elegant Type E Series 1 roadster was purchased in the late 1990s by an Italian mechanic specializing in rally cars. In the 2000s, he embarked on a restoration for his own use and, taking his time, he obtained a very good result. The doors are well aligned, the paint has a quality finish and the whole looks good, respecting the origin but without excess. The cabin is of the same standard, with navy blue upholstery and carpeting and a corked aluminum dashboard. The navy blue soft top also rests on painted roll bars and, since its restoration, the car has only driven 5,745 km (the odometer is graduated in km). It arrived in France in 2013, where it was little used. The oil pressure gauge has just been replaced and this Type E roadster is very pleasant to use. It retains its original engine block, while the cylinder head was replaced during the restoration.

Recall that, during its presentation at the 1961 Geneva Motor Show, the Jaguar Type E had the effect of a bomb: its huge bonnet going to join a streamlined cabin did not resemble anything that circulated on the roads of the time. . In addition, this extraordinary car offered the performance suggested by its looks, thanks to the twin-shaft six-cylinder that had made the glory of the brand on the roads and tracks: its 265 hp took it to 240 km / h.

In its Series 1 roadster version, with a very pure line, it also offers the charm of a discoverable car, which allows you to fully enjoy the pleasure of the ride, or even the trip. All the more pleasure behind the wheel of a copy in good condition, such as the one we offer here.

We have the "Jaguar Heritage Trust" confirming its delivery on April 12, 1963 in Rome. It also confirms the original color combination (with the exception of the convertible top color), and the matching of the chassis / engine / gearbox numbers.
